1. file配置项 file配置项是作为RollingFileAppender的一个配置项而被定义,即继承于RollingFileAppender的其他子类都可以使用file配置项。 file主要是用来指定日志输出的文件名 2. fileNamePattern配置项 fileNamePattern配置项是作为TimeBasedRollingPolicy的一个配置项被定义。 该配置项主要是用来定制化一个日志的流转策略...
在Logback中,<filenamepattern>标签用于定义滚动日志文件的命名模式。这对于控制日志文件的命名和归档方式非常关键,尤其是在生产环境中,需要按照日期、时间或其他标准来组织和清理旧的日志文件。 如何配置<filenamepattern>以定义日志文件的命名模式 <filenamepattern>通常与<rollingPolicy>(...
-- 写入日志内容的文件名称(目录) --><File>log/check.log</File><rollingPolicyclass="ch.qos.logback.core.rolling.TimeBasedRollingPolicy"><!-- 活动文件的名字会根据fileNamePattern的值,每隔一段时间改变一次 --><fileNamePattern>log/check.%d{yyyy-MM-dd}.log</fileNamePattern><!-- 每产生一个日...
at org.springframework.boot.logging.logback.LogbackLoggingSystem.loadConfiguration(LogbackLoggingSystem.java:169) at org.springframework.boot.logging.logback.LogbackLoggingSystem.reinitialize(LogbackLoggingSystem.java:222) at org.springframework.boot.logging.AbstractLoggingSystem.initializeWithConventions(AbstractLo...
<rollingPolicy class="ch.qos.logback.core.rolling.TimeBasedRollingPolicy"> <!-- 活动文件的名字会根据fileNamePattern的值,每隔一段时间改变一次 --> <fileNamePattern>log/check.%d{yyyy-MM-dd}.log</fileNamePattern> <!-- 每产生一个日志文件,该日志文件的保存期限为30天 --> ...
在logback的fileNamePattern配置%i带来的异常 我在logback的配置⽂件中企图这样配置:<rollingPolicy class="ch.qos.logback.core.rolling.TimeBasedRollingPolicy"> <!--log file pathname --> <FileNamePattern>${LOG_HOME}/MmSpringWebApplication.%d{yyyy-MM-dd}%i.log </FileNamePattern> <!--days log ...
origin: ch.qos.logback/core TimeBasedFileNamingAndTriggeringPolicyBase.start() public void start() { DateTokenConverter dtc = tbrp.fileNamePattern.getPrimaryDateTokenConverter(); if (dtc == null) { throw new IllegalStateException("FileNamePattern [" + tbrp.fileNamePattern.getPattern() + ...
origin:tony19/logback-android IntParser.<init>(...) IntParser(FileNamePattern fileNamePattern) {String pathRegexString = fileNamePattern.toRegex(false,true);pathRegexString = FileFinder.unescapePath(pathRegexString);this.pathPattern = Pattern.compile(pathRegexString);} ...
本文整理了Java中ch.qos.logback.core.rolling.helper.FileNamePattern.getPattern()方法的一些代码示例,展示了FileNamePattern.getPattern()的具体用法。这些代码示例主要来源于Github/Stackoverflow/Maven等平台,是从一些精选项目中提取出来的代码,具有较强的参考意义,能在一定程度帮忙到你。FileNamePattern.getPattern()...
Exception in thread "main"java.lang.IllegalStateException: Logback configuration error detected: ERROR in c.q.l.core.rolling.DefaultTimeBasedFileNamingAndTriggeringPolicy- Filename pattern [d:/logs/MmSpringWebApplication.%d{yyyy-MM-dd}%i.log] contains an integer token converter, i.e. %i, INCOMPA...